编程语言初学者看什么书
-
对于编程语言初学者来说,选择合适的书籍是非常重要的。以下是几本适合初学者的编程书籍推荐:
1.《编程珠玑》:这本书是由Jon Bentley所写的,它以问题解决为核心,帮助读者培养解决问题的能力和编程思维。
2.《计算机程序设计艺术》:这是由Donald E. Knuth所著的一系列书籍,共分为三卷。这本书深入浅出地介绍了算法和数据结构的基本概念,对于编程语言初学者来说非常有帮助。
3.《代码大全》:由Steve McConnell所著,这本书详细介绍了编程的各个方面,包括代码风格、调试技巧、性能优化等,对于初学者来说是一本非常实用的指南。
4.《深入理解计算机系统》:这是由Randal E. Bryant和David R. O'Hallaron所著的一本书,它介绍了计算机系统的基本原理和工作原理。对于想要深入了解计算机内部运行机制的初学者来说,这本书是非常有价值的。
5.《编程之美》:这本书由多位作者合著,其中包括了一些编程界的大牛。这本书通过一系列有趣的编程问题和解决方案,帮助读者提升编程能力和思维方式。
除了以上推荐的书籍,还可以根据个人兴趣和学习需求选择其他适合的编程书籍。此外,还可以参考一些在线资源和教程,如官方文档、网上教程、编程社区等,这些资源都可以帮助初学者更好地入门编程语言。最重要的是,要不断实践和动手编程,通过实践来巩固所学知识。
1年前 -
作为编程语言初学者,选择适合自己的学习书籍是非常重要的。以下是五本适合编程语言初学者的书籍:
-
《Python编程快速上手》("Python Crash Course")
这本书以Python语言为例,适合那些没有编程经验的初学者。它从基础概念开始讲解,逐步引导读者学习Python的语法和编程技巧,包括变量、数据类型、流程控制、函数、模块等。书中还提供了大量的练习和项目,帮助读者巩固所学知识。 -
《Java核心技术》("Core Java")
Java是一门广泛应用于企业开发和移动应用开发的编程语言。这本书是Java学习的经典教材,它详细介绍了Java的基础知识和核心技术,包括面向对象编程、异常处理、线程、网络编程等。通过学习这本书,初学者可以对Java的基础知识有一个全面的了解。 -
《C++ Primer》
C++是一门强大且广泛应用的编程语言,特别适合系统编程和游戏开发。《C++ Primer》是一本权威的C++学习指南,它从基础语法开始,逐步深入讲解C++的特性和应用,包括类、模板、STL等。这本书以清晰的语言和丰富的示例帮助读者理解C++的概念和用法。 -
《JavaScript高级程序设计》("JavaScript: The Good Parts")
JavaScript是一门用于网页交互和前端开发的脚本语言。《JavaScript高级程序设计》是一本经典的JavaScript学习指南,它详细介绍了JavaScript的语法和特性,包括函数、对象、DOM操作、事件处理等。这本书还提供了大量的示例代码和实践项目,帮助初学者掌握JavaScript的编程技巧。 -
《Ruby基础教程》("The Ruby Programming Language")
Ruby是一门简洁而优雅的编程语言,它被广泛应用于Web开发和脚本编程。《Ruby基础教程》是一本适合初学者的Ruby学习指南,它从基础语法开始,逐步讲解Ruby的特性和应用,包括类、模块、异常处理等。这本书以简洁明了的方式介绍Ruby的核心概念,帮助初学者快速入门。
总之,初学者可以根据自己的兴趣和需求选择适合自己的编程语言学习书籍。以上推荐的书籍都是经典的教材,可以帮助初学者建立扎实的编程基础。
1年前 -
-
对于编程语言初学者来说,选择一本适合自己的学习书籍是非常重要的。下面是一些建议的书籍,供编程语言初学者参考:
1.《Python编程快速上手–让繁琐工作自动化》:这本书适合那些没有编程经验的初学者,它以Python语言为例,通过实际案例和项目来教授编程基础知识和技能。
2.《Java核心技术》:Java是一门非常流行的编程语言,这本书是Java编程的经典教材之一。它详细介绍了Java的核心概念和基础知识,并提供了大量的例子和练习。
3.《C++ Primer》:C++是一门强大而复杂的编程语言,这本书是C++编程的入门指南。它覆盖了C++的所有基本概念和语法,并提供了丰富的实例和练习。
4.《JavaScript高级程序设计》:JavaScript是一门用于网页开发的脚本语言,这本书详细介绍了JavaScript的核心概念和高级特性。它适合那些想要深入学习JavaScript的初学者。
5.《Ruby基础教程》:Ruby是一门简洁而优雅的编程语言,这本书是学习Ruby的入门指南。它从基础知识开始,逐步介绍了Ruby的语法和特性,并提供了大量的例子和练习。
此外,还有一些通用的编程教材,如《算法导论》、《编程珠玑》等,它们不针对特定的编程语言,而是介绍了编程的基本原理和常用算法。
总之,选择适合自己的编程学习书籍是非常重要的,可以根据自己的兴趣和需求来选择合适的书籍,同时也可以参考其他编程学习者的推荐和评价。
1年前